One question though:
> + (search-paths
> + (list (search-path-specification
> + (variable "TCLLIBPATH")
> + (separator " ")
> + (files (list (string-append "lib/tcltls" version))))))
This declaration most likely belongs in ‘tcl’ itself:
https://guix.gnu.org/manual/devel/en/html_node/Search-Paths.html
Most Tcl libraries that we have have that ‘search-paths’ declaration
though, and they would need to be fixed.
One problem is that they augment TCLLIBPATH not with a generic “lib/tcl”
(say) collection of directories, but instead with a package-specific
directory, like “lib/tcltls1.3”.
The solution would be to ensure that, instead, all these libraries
install their Tcl code in “lib/tcl” rather than “lib/PACKAGE”.
